Output 66e139353acf1b5c1c2007e09ecba2caaca02f80b616788974efae4dfd62620f:1

value
18285606
script pubkey
OP_0 OP_PUSHBYTES_20 462827353feadbe10570dd5010ef395b8b0ee081
address
bc1qgc5zwdflatd7zptsm4gppmeetw9sacyp6envwc
transaction
66e139353acf1b5c1c2007e09ecba2caaca02f80b616788974efae4dfd62620f